Kunjathur Mahalingeswara Temple
Sitauated in Kunjathurm Kasargod, Kunjathur Sri
Mahalingeshwara temple is one of the most famous ancient temples dedicated to
Lord Shiva. It has a history of over thousand years. For twelve years from 1960
to 1972 the
temple had no daily poojas. The renovation of the Kunjathur
Mahalingeswara Temple was done in 1972 and brahmakalasam was done in January
1974. But the daily poojas were restored as late as 1989.

Legend
It is believed that in Treta Yuga, Kharaasura brought three
Siva Lingas, of which the one he was carrying was consecrated here, the one he
held in left hand at Mulinje and the one he was holding by mouth at Badaaje.
Architecture
The main structure of Kunjathur Mahalingeswara Temple
includes a dwi-thala sreekovil, namaskaramandapam and chuttambalam. The
sreekovil faces east. There are six direct steps for the sopanam. Motifs of
lion (simha) and kaavati are carved on sides of the sopanam. The grabha gruham
has tiled roof.

On the eastern side of the Kunjathur Mahalingeswara Temple
is a pond known as Chakratheertham, which is associated with the Sage Kunja. It
is believed that the name Kunjathoor evolved from the name of the Sage.

Temple Rituals
The main diety of Lord Siva is in the form of Linga and
placed on a sila. The idol of Lord Ganapati is smaller. Raktheswari and Naga
have only peethas, and Lord Sastha has only a sila as idol without any
anthropomorphic form.
Special Rituals
Besides the main deity inside the Sreekovil, there is
another small idol of Lord Siva in standing pose. This idol is used as
'utsava-moorthy'.
